C)Given,

m = 700 ; a = 1.8 m/s^2 ; S = 13 m

We know from eqn of motion

v^2 = u^2 + 2 a S

v = sqrt (2 a S)

v = sqrt (2 x 1.8 x 13) = 6.84 m/s

KE = 1/2 m v^2

KE = 0.5 x 700 x 6.84^2 = 1.64 x 10^4 J

Hence, KE = 1.64 x 10^4 J
